Why Wilson Mill Park Basketball courts is a fun option when searching for things to do near me with friends and family

Wilson Mill Park Basketball Courts in Atlanta, Georgia, offer an inviting outdoor environment perfect for basketball players and social gatherings alike. The courts include one full court and one half court, catering to players at various skill levels who wish to shoot hoops, practice drills, or engage in friendly matches. Surrounded by additional recreational amenities such as multiple baseball and softball fields, tennis courts, and picnic areas, the park creates an active community space where friends can meet, play, and enjoy fresh air. The basketball courts are well-maintained and situated within the larger Wilson Mill Park, which features ample green space and facilities conducive to extended visits. What activities can you enjoy at Wilson Mill Park?

Wilson Mill Park is much more than just basketball courts; it offers a wide array of activities suited for groups and families alike. The park features one full-size outdoor basketball court and an additional half court, perfect for all skill levels, from beginners to seasoned players. Tennis enthusiasts can enjoy two well-maintained tennis courts equipped with a rally backboard to enhance practice sessions. For baseball lovers, the park provides three natural grass fields, complete with bleachers and dugouts, supporting competitive games or casual batting practices. Children in your group will appreciate two playgrounds featuring slides, climbing structures, swings, and wood-chip ground safety, offering a fun and safe environment for younger visitors. Open green spaces and a large multipurpose field are available for a variety of informal activities like frisbee, picnics, or outdoor yoga. The park also has accessible water fountains scattered around, ensuring visitors can easily stay hydrated throughout their activities. How accessible and convenient is Wilson Mill Park for visitors?

Access and convenience are essential when selecting a meetup location, and Wilson Mill Park scores well in these areas. The park is located at 300 Wilson Mill Road in southwest Atlanta, making it reachable for most locals and visitors within the metropolitan area. It provides approximately 20 parking spaces, including handicap spots, which is helpful but may require some planning for large groups. While there are no bathroom facilities on-site, the park does supply water fountains to keep everyone refreshed. It’s important for meetup planners to consider this when coordinating longer visits or larger groups, potentially bringing portable necessities or planning water breaks smartly. The park’s extended hours from 6 a.m. to 11 p.m. allow for meetups during various parts of the day, fitting different schedules conveniently. Additionally, the park’s rules, including no alcohol unless permitted, and leash requirements for pets, maintain a safe and family-friendly environment. What should visitors know before planning a meetup at Wilson Mill Park?

Visitors planificacióning a meetup at Wilson Mill Park should be aware of several practical details to maximize their experience. While the park offers great sporting amenities and green spaces, it currently does not have public restroom facilities onsite, so planning ahead is advisable. Parking is somewhat limited, with about 20 spaces, so arriving early or carpooling can help alleviate potential congestion. Reservations are available for picnic shelters and some facilities through the park’s online system or by phone, which is useful for larger gatherings or special occasions. The park enforces several rules, including a ban on amplified sound without a permit, alcoholic beverages restrictions, and pet leash laws, which uphold a safe and respectful environment for all visitors. Park hours run from early morning (6 a.m.) until late evening (11 p.m.), giving groups plenty of flexibility for timing.
